About Us
For over 30 years, ConnectAbility Australia has been dedicated to enhancing the lives of people with disabilities by connecting them to meaningful communities, resources and services. Founded by passionate community members in Newcastle in 1992, we’ve grown into a leading not-for-profit service provider throughout Newcastle, Lake Macquarie, Port Stephens, Maitland, Hunter Region, and the Central Coast.
In 2023, we proudly merged with Early Links, professionals in allied health and early intervention teaching who support over 1,400 children and youth.
Together, we support almost 1,800 individuals of all ages, empowering them to achieve their goals and dreams. Our wide range of services includes:
- Allied Health Services
- Youth Services
- Early Intervention Teaching
- Supported Independent Living
- Community and Centre-based Programs
- Support Coordination
- Plan Management
